One-Off Seminar by Yamada Sensei on 3 Feb, 2008

We have the honour and privilege to have one of the most highly-respected martial arts teachers from Japan coming to North Shore City.

Yamada Sensei holds a 6th dan in both Judo and Aikido.  He is one of the few remaining teachers who have been an Uchi-deshi (live-in student) of O-Sensei Ueshiba.

Mr. Yamada began training in Judo at the age of 10 in his home town of Fukuoka.  He already held a 5th dan in Judo when he applied to Ueshiba Sensei to study Aikido.

He became an assistant to Professor Tomiki and was one of those involved in giving demonstrations of martial arts to General Douglas MacArthur which convinced the general of the physical, educational, spiritual and moral benefits that would be derived from the practice of these arts.
